Next acquires footwear retailer Russell & Bromley in pre-pack administration deal
Next has acquired footwear retailer Russell & Bromley in a pre-pack administration deal.
The acquisition includes Russell & Bromley’s brand, intellectual property, and three of its stores, together valued at £2.5m. Next will also pay £1.3m for a portion of the footwear retailer’s stock.
The three stores included in the deal are located in London’s Chelsea and Mayfair, and Bluewater shopping centre in Kent.
Russell & Bromley’s remaining 33 stores and nine concessions will remain open and trading while the retailer’s adminstrators from Interpath assess its options.
Will Wright, chief executive of Interpath, said: “Across its 147-year history, Russell & Bromley has been at the forefront of contemporary style. We’re pleased therefore to have concluded this transaction, which will preserve the brand and the commitment to quality craftmanship that it has become so well known for.
“Our intention is to continue to trade the remaining portfolio of stores for as long as we can, while we explore the options available.”
Andrew Bromley, chief executive of Russell & Bromley, added: “Following a strategic review with external advisers, we have taken the difficult decision to sell the Russell & Bromley brand. This is the best route to secure the future for the brand, and we would like to thank our staff, suppliers, partners and customers for their support throughout our history.”
Next said the acquisition “secures the future of a much loved British footwear brand”.
The retailer added that it intends to “build on this legacy and provide the operational stability and expertise to support Russell & Bromley’s next chapter”.
